Moisturizers are often misunderstood as heavy creams meant only for dry skin. Because of this, many people either skip moisturizer completely or use the wrong type for their skin. This leads to issues like excess oil, breakouts, dryness, dullness and even sensitivity. The truth is, every skin type needs a moisturizer — but not the same type.

For Indian skin, where heat, humidity, pollution and sun exposure constantly stress the skin barrier, choosing the right moisturizer type is extremely important. This blog explains the best moisturizer types and routines, helping you understand what your skin actually needs.

Main Types of Moisturizers (Simply Explained)

Moisturizers generally fall into a few basic types:

  • gel

  • lotion

  • cream

  • balm-like textures

Each type suits different skin needs.


Best Moisturizer Type for Oily and Acne-Prone Skin

Oily Indian skin benefits from:

  • lightweight textures

  • fast-absorbing formulas

  • non-greasy feel

Gel or light lotion-based moisturizers work best because they hydrate without clogging pores or increasing shine.


Best Moisturizer Type for Dry Skin

Dry skin needs:

  • richer textures

  • longer-lasting hydration

  • barrier support

Cream-based moisturizers help reduce tightness, flaking and discomfort, especially in dry weather.


Best Moisturizer Type for Combination Skin

Combination skin needs balance.

Light lotions work well because they:

  • hydrate dry areas

  • don’t overload oily zones

  • support overall skin comfort

Consistency matters more than texture perfection.


Best Moisturizer Type for Sensitive Skin

Sensitive skin benefits from:

  • simple formulas

  • soothing textures

  • barrier-support focus

Lightweight creams or lotions used consistently help reduce irritation and reactions.


Why Moisturizer Helps Control Oil (Yes, Even Oily Skin)

Skipping moisturizer:

  • dehydrates the skin

  • signals oil glands to work harder

  • increases shine and breakouts

Hydrated skin naturally produces less oil over time.


Morning Routine Using the Right Moisturizer

Cleanse gently to remove oil and sweat. Apply a moisturizer suited to your skin type. Finish with sunscreen to protect the skin barrier from sun damage.

Morning moisturization keeps skin balanced throughout the day.


Night Routine Using the Right Moisturizer

Cleanse gently to remove pollution and sunscreen. Apply moisturizer generously to support overnight skin repair.

Nighttime moisturization helps the skin heal and strengthen.


Seasonal Changes and Moisturizer Types

Indian skin often needs:

  • lighter moisturizers in summer

  • slightly richer ones in winter

  • flexible routines during monsoon

Adjusting texture with seasons improves skin comfort.
